Introducing the CAT25640F, a high-quality Electrically Erasable Programmable Read-Only Memory (EEPROM) module from the renowned manufacturer ON Semiconductor. This device is a part of the serial EEPROM family which is specifically designed for a wide range of applications that require low-power and high-endurance storage solutions.
The CAT25640F comes with a storage capacity of 64-Kb, which is ideal for storing configurations, settings, and other small amounts of data that need to be preserved during power loss. Its SPI interface ensures fast data transfer rates and simple integration into various microcontroller-based systems.
With a wide operating voltage range of 1.8V to 5.5V, the CAT25640F is versatile and can be used in a multitude of electronic devices, from portable gadgets to industrial control systems. The low-voltage operation also makes it suitable for battery-operated applications, where power efficiency is crucial.
The device guarantees an endurance of 1 million write cycles with a data retention of 100 years, ensuring reliability and longevity for applications that require frequent data updates. ON Semiconductor's CAT25640F also boasts a write protection feature, which can be enabled to prevent accidental data alteration during volatile conditions. This feature provides an additional layer of security for your critical data.
